It doesn't have to be completely S/F, just not loaded with sugar. Almost any FF cereal will do. Same with pancakes and waffles. The idea is that you just can't be eating tons of sugar. Sugar won't raise leptin, the complex carbs will raise Leptin and that is our goal here. You have been so low carb for so long that your Leptin is probably so low which is why I suggested 2 day refeed before you start a new diet.

No fruit during a refeed. Fruit is fructose - fructose fills liver glycogen but doesn't do much for muscle glycogen. Thats why she needs complex carbs to spill over muscle glycogen and raise leptin. Fruit won't cut it and can cause fat gain.

That is why sugar needs to be somewhat low too. Sugar is 50% glucose and 50% fructose. Again, we don't want to spill over liver glycogen just muscle glycogen.

looking for low sugar and fat carb foods...
 
hmmm some good choices for cereals. ...
any Bran cereal or Kashi go lean, Cheerios ,Corn Flakes, Kix , Special K, puffed wheat, shredded wheat . those would be sugarless kinds.

as for minmal sugar types(which you ARE allowed some of during a refeed). ... Frosted Mini Wheats, Multi Grain Cheerios(I LOVE those), Life. etc.

hmm or pretzels! fat free muffins are great if you make your own! or make your own homemade pancakes/waffles! :lick:
 
just had an idea. you could make a low fat Trail Mix...
with Chex or Cheerios/Shreddies, air popped popcorn, pretzels, mini rye crackers, etc. and spice it up how you want. either add like garlic powder or chilli with pam butter spray...or pam butter spray with cinnamon/splenda for a sweeter idea.

ACV is to slow glucose disposal and aids in the uptake into muscle tissues. I just always feel "drier" the following day. thats all.
